SuperHeroHype is debuting the exclusive reveal of Minor Threats: The Cleaner, a brand new entry in the Minor Threats comic series from Gerry Duggan and Mark Torres.
What is Minor Threats: The Cleaner about?
Minor Threats: The Cleaner dives deeper into the superhero side of the Minor Threats series (which was created by Patton Oswalt and Jordan Blum). The Cleaner follows the story of the titular Cleaner. By day, David O’Halloran is a struggling small-business owner, but by night, he dons spandex and goes out to dispose of the aftermath of superhero battles that take place in Twilight City.
Minor Threats: The Cleaner’s first issue of its four-issue run will be available in comic shops on November 11, 2026, and is available to pre-order now. The first issue features cover art by Scott Hepburn and Torres, and is lettered by Nate Piekos.

“By day, David O’Halloran is a struggling small-business owner. By night, he’s the spandex world’s last call for cleanup—disposing of the un-disposable with precision, secrecy, and a price. But when his path crosses with the deadly and dazzling Diamond Dahlia, everything changes. She has a secret past with the legendary vigilante The Insomniac, and it’s about to erupt onto the blood-slicked streets,” reads the official synopsis for Minor Threats: The Cleaner.
“When Gerry and Mark introduced The Cleaner in Welcome To Twilight, we knew there were more bodies buried in that fertile ground,” said writer Jordan Blum, who worked on the original comic series. “Along with those rotting heroes and villains was a deeply human, personal, twisted, pulpy, gorgeous story that Gerry and Mark Torres needed their own series to tell. The Cleaner is one of the best examples of what a Minor Threats story can be, a point of view in the genre of spandex we’ve never seen, grounded by an emotional hook that pulls you deep into their world.”
